Product description
Al-Jawdah HDPE pipes are engineered to meet the rigorous demands of Oman's infrastructure and industrial sectors. Made from high-quality polyethylene, these pipes offer exceptional resistance to harsh environments, chemicals, corrosion, and leakage, ensuring long-term reliability in challenging conditions.
With an outside diameter of 250 mm and a wall thickness of 50.1 mm (SDR 5), these pipes are designed to withstand high pressure, making them ideal for water transmission, sewage, and industrial applications across Muscat, Salalah, and Sohar. Their heat and UV resistance ensures performance under the intense Omani sun, while their non-conductive nature adds safety in electrical proximity.
